What is Son of a Donkey about?

Right, so, bit of backstory here: Superwog is the creation of Melbourne brothers Theodore and Nathan Saidden. It started life as a sketch comedy YouTube Channel (3.66 million followers) before becoming a two season series on the ABC. Then those two seasons were picked up by Netflix for global distribution, where they retitled the series Superbro. Then Netflix commissioned a sequel series, Son of a Donkey, and here we are.

In the sense that this thing has much of a plot (it’s essentially a loosely connected selection of skits), Theodore plays teenager Theo, while Nathan plays his best mate, Johnny. They get up to all manner of mischief. Son of a Donkey sees Theo finally move out of home, and hilarity ensues.

The cast of Son of a Donkey

Theodore and Nathan Saidden play most of the characters, so there’s not much more to report here. Loraine Fabb, Sara Ellis Holland, Christopher Farrell, Daniel Reader, Sotiris Tzelios, Matthew Crosby, and Toby Derrick show up in supporting roles.
